onsite
Senior Software Engineer, Annotation Systems - obvio
Software Engineer
Senior Software Engineer focused on building high‑performance annotation pipelines for AI‑driven traffic safety cameras, leveraging Python, C++, AWS, and computer‑vision expertise.
About the role
Key Responsibilities
- Design, develop, and maintain scalable annotation and data‑labeling services that ingest video streams from edge cameras.
- Implement high‑throughput video processing pipelines using Python and C++ to support real‑time AI model training.
- Build and operate cloud‑native microservices on AWS, ensuring reliability, security, and low latency.
- Collaborate with computer‑vision scientists to integrate model feedback loops and improve annotation quality.
- Establish CI/CD workflows, automated testing, and monitoring to sustain rapid iteration cycles.
Requirements
- 5+ years of professional software development experience, with strong proficiency in Python and C++.
- Hands‑on experience building and deploying services on AWS (e.g., EC2, S3, Lambda, ECS/EKS).
- Solid understanding of video processing, computer‑vision pipelines, and data annotation workflows.
- Proven ability to design microservice architectures and implement CI/CD pipelines.
- Experience working in fast‑paced, cross‑functional teams delivering production AI systems.
Skills
pythoncawscomputer visioncicd